Sony Acquires Sucker Punch
Sucker Punch Productions, makers of Sly Cooper and inFAMOUS, have joined the Sony family. Not that the company has made anything on a non-Sony console since Rocket: Robot on Wheels on the N64 back in 1999, but now it’s official.
